what caused the decline of feudalism and how did it impact life in europe

Respuesta :

babyalivetoystation babyalivetoystation
  • 11-05-2021

Answer:

The Impact of the Hundred Years' War​ The Hundred Years' War contributed to the decline of feudalism by helping to shift power from feudal lords to monarchs and to common people. During the struggle, monarchs on both sides had collected taxes and raised large professional armies.
